Definition
"A norma" refers to an established rule or standard that regulates procedures, behaviors, or processes within a specific context, such as international industries, ensuring consistency and compliance across different sectors.
Etymology
The term "a norma" originates from the Latin word 'norma,' meaning a carpenter's square or a rule used for measuring. Over time, it evolved to signify a standard or rule in various fields, reflecting the idea of something set as a model or guideline. Did you know? The term's use in law and industry emphasizes its role in maintaining order and uniformity.
